Pavel Emelyanov 6164281ab7 user_ns: improve the user_ns on-the-slab packaging
Currently on 64-bit arch the user_namespace is 2096 and when being
kmalloc-ed it resides on a 4k slab wasting 2003 bytes.

If we allocate a separate cache for it and reduce the hash size from 128
to 64 chains the packaging becomes *much* better - the struct is 1072
bytes and the hole between is 98 bytes.

[akpm@linux-foundation.org: s/__initcall/module_init/]

#ifndef _LINUX_USER_NAMESPACE_H
#define _LINUX_USER_NAMESPACE_H
#include <linux/kref.h>
#include <linux/nsproxy.h>
#include <linux/sched.h>
#include <linux/err.h>
#define UIDHASH_BITS (CONFIG_BASE_SMALL ? 3 : 7)
#define UIDHASH_SZ (1 << UIDHASH_BITS)
struct user_namespace {
struct kref kref;
struct hlist_head uidhash_table[UIDHASH_SZ];
struct user_struct *creator;
struct work_struct destroyer;
};
extern struct user_namespace init_user_ns;
#ifdef CONFIG_USER_NS
static inline struct user_namespace *get_user_ns(struct user_namespace *ns)
{
if (ns)
kref_get(&ns->kref);
return ns;
}
extern int create_user_ns(struct cred *new);
extern void free_user_ns(struct kref *kref);
static inline void put_user_ns(struct user_namespace *ns)
{
if (ns)
kref_put(&ns->kref, free_user_ns);
}
uid_t user_ns_map_uid(struct user_namespace *to, const struct cred *cred, uid_t uid);
gid_t user_ns_map_gid(struct user_namespace *to, const struct cred *cred, gid_t gid);
#else
static inline struct user_namespace *get_user_ns(struct user_namespace *ns)
{
return &init_user_ns;
}
static inline int create_user_ns(struct cred *new)
{
return -EINVAL;
}
static inline void put_user_ns(struct user_namespace *ns)
{
}
static inline uid_t user_ns_map_uid(struct user_namespace *to,
const struct cred *cred, uid_t uid)
{
return uid;
}
static inline gid_t user_ns_map_gid(struct user_namespace *to,
const struct cred *cred, gid_t gid)
{
return gid;
}
#endif
#endif /* _LINUX_USER_H */
